GC态测试:垃圾回收与TRIM效能测试
关于GC态测试的目的和方法前面已经说明,我们现在空盘状态下运行一次HDTune软件,观察此时的写入情况。这项测试以接近企业级固态硬盘测试标准进行,只具有参考意义。
空盘状态下的写入速度为181.1MB/s
笔者在没有分区的浦科特M3硬盘上开始运行Iometer软件,使用Pseudo Random数据模型,QD32队列深度跑4KB随机写入测试,2段测试共20分钟。
运行开始,写入速度在190.21MB/s左右,IOPS则达到46K
20分钟运行完成之后性能只剩43.15MB/s,IOPS也仅为10.5K,延迟也大大增加
在20分钟的随机写测试完成后立即运行HDTune软件成绩为26.8MB/s(14.8%)
闲置5分钟后进行测试恢复到50.2MB/s(27.7%)
再闲置15分钟后恢复到76.4MB/s(42.2%)
全盘格式化之后(执行Trim)立即运行测试达到178.6MB/s(98.6%)
应该是受限于64GB的小容量,垃圾回收的速度并不快,因为这种闲置垃圾回收操作会产生额外的写入放大,对闪存造成额外的损耗,因此在没有大容量保证的前提下,牺牲硬盘的垃圾回收速度也是非常明智的选择。当然这是针对于连绵不断地进行高负载的随机写入操作而言的,在日常我们的桌面应用环境中几乎不会遇到这类情况,从这点来看浦科特对这款64GB的M3定位还是相当准确的。
网友评论